"Death by Deduction," released in 2024, is an indie game that seamlessly combines logic puzzles with the charm of classic murder mysteries. Set in an old English manor during the 1970s, players are tasked with exploring the manor, examining clues, and questioning suspects to deduce who the murderer is. Its unique premise and engaging gameplay mechanics make it a standout entry in the indie genre.
